Nettet1. apr. 2024 · For natural afro hair, the rule of thumb is to wash every 7 to 14 days, or more frequently if you live an active lifestyle. Straightened or relaxed hair can be washed at the same frequency after 3 days have passed since the treatment (washing freshly processed hair can lead to damage, so don't do it!).
